"Bevacizumab" is a descriptor in the National Library of Medicine's controlled vocabulary thesaurus,
MeSH (Medical Subject Headings). Descriptors are arranged in a hierarchical structure,
which enables searching at various levels of specificity.
An anti-VEGF recombinant monoclonal antibody consisting of humanized murine antibody. It inhibits VEGF RECEPTORS and helps prevent the proliferation of blood vessels.
